First, we head to Kamakura's most important Shinto shrine. As we explore the expansive grounds, your guide will share fascinating stories about the first Shogun and the birth of Samurai culture.

Next, we hop on the beloved "Enoden" retro train to Hase Station. We visit Hase Temple, famous for its magnificent 11-headed wooden statue of Kannon, the goddess of mercy. The temple's hilltop terrace offers a stunning panoramic view of Kamakura's coastline and the Pacific Ocean.

Finally, we walk to the day's main highlight: the Great Buddha (Daibutsu). Marvel at the 13.35-meter (43.8 ft) bronze statue that has watched over the city for centuries. Your guide will explain the spiritual significance and architectural resilience of this iconic Japanese symbol.
